Output 807ca628309a989e805d3c6c6fdb8f76476ef9ce1505475a1e236d5c98aaa022:1

value
6835270
script pubkey
OP_0 OP_PUSHBYTES_20 261d5eea36461ced4922a966bf5a2127e1b6dc8e
address
bc1qycw4a63kgcww6jfz49nt7k3pylsmdhywm893u6
transaction
807ca628309a989e805d3c6c6fdb8f76476ef9ce1505475a1e236d5c98aaa022
confirmations
2860
spent
true